An iconic indie horror sequel has just been released on Steam, and it’s absolutely free.

If you’re like me and enjoy playing free horror games when you get a spare moment, scrolling the front page of Steam or itch can get you some interesting finds.

The indie dev scene is just really creative when it comes to horror games, and this sequel from Elliott Dahle will probably send chills down your spine.

Dahle’s The Man in the Park was an interesting indie horror on itch when it was released back in 2022, and it was finally added to Steam back in July. The game depicts a rather simple premise: you see an old man in your local park. Will you help him?

Advert

Obviously, there is more to it than this, but the game had a rather creepy atmosphere and was able to deliver some fun scares during its short playtime.

The appropriately named The Man in the Park 2: The Second Man in the Park is a sequel to The Man in the Park which sees you trying to escape the park again. It was released on itch a year later, but has now been released on Steam.



The game’s official description on Steam reads: “The Man in the Park 2: The Second Man in the Park is a short, multiple ending horror game where you try to make it out of your neighborhood park . . . alive . . . again.”

The Man in the Park 2 features six possible endings, which is double the amount from the first game, and new environments, scares, and other content.

It should only take you around 20 minutes to complete, so it’s not too long either. Just enough time to wolf down your Tesco meal deal and complete in one sitting.

Be sure to check out The Man in the Park and The Man in the Park 2: The Second Man in the Park on Steam.
